Send your subject help request
Submit your homework problem, or a general tutoring request.

Get quotes from qualified tutors
Receive a response from one of our tutors as soon as possible, sometimes within minutes!

Collaborate with your tutor online
Work together with your tutor to answer your question within minutes!

Theoretical Computer Science Tutors
Available Now

12
tutors available

See 12 More Tutors
Theoretical Computer Science Homework
Library

31 total solutions

Computer Science Questions
mdi-chevron-right
5 Problems in the Field of Algorithm Design and Complexity Theory (Efficient Computing)
mdi-chevron-right
Question about Transformation of a Left-Recursive Grammar Given in BNF Form
mdi-chevron-right
Compare and Contrast Mealy and Moore Machines (500 words)
mdi-chevron-right
Theoretical Computer Science Questions
mdi-chevron-right
Automation Theory Questions
mdi-chevron-right

See what our students are saying

Describe your homework help.

FAQ
Frequently Asked Questions

Can you help me with my homework in less than 24 hours?

Can you help me with my exam/quiz/test?

How much will it cost?

What kind of payments do you accept?

Theoretical computer science (TCS) includes a diverse set of topics which focus on theory and mathematics. Although many computer science students complain about the difficulty of these topics and often doubt their value, TCS is probably the only field which justifies the word "science" in computer science. Based on a solid mathematical background, theoretical computer science aims to provide a theoretical foundation for the practical aspects of computing. While sometimes considered overkill to use theoretical and formal approaches in practical activities such as software development, it is absolutely essential for safety-critical systems such as health-care, aerospace, and nuclear control.

A typical course in theoretical computer science may involve any combination of the following topics:

- Safety-critical systems
- Formal methods
- Turing machines
- Languages and automata
- Finite state machines
- Generalized/extended finite state machines
- Petri-Nets and its variations (e.g. Colored Petri-Nets)
- Process algebras
- Graphs and graph theory
- Model checking
- Formal testing
- Formal verification and validation
- Formal simulation
- Automated theorem proving
- Logic
- Natural computing
- Data Structures and Algorithms
- Parallel and distributed computation
- Information Theory
- Computational complexity

Almost every computer science pioneer has contributed to the foundations of theoretical computer science by publishing papers in theoretical journals and proceedings. You can find academic resources on the topic by searching into conference proceedings and journals published by the ACM, IEEE, Springer, Elsevier, or papers indexed publicly by Google Scholar. Prestigious journals in TCS include the Journal of the ACM, Formal Aspects of Computing, ACM Transactions on Computation Theory, Theoretical Computer Science, and Journal of Automata, Languages, and Combinatorics.

Read More mdi-arrow-down

Since we have tutors in all Theoretical Computer Science related topics, we can provide a range of different services. Our online Theoretical Computer Science tutors will:

- Provide specific insight for homework assignments.
- Review broad conceptual ideas and chapters.
- Simplify complex topics into digestible pieces of information.
- Answer any Theoretical Computer Science related questions.
- Tailor instruction to fit your style of learning.

With these capabilities, our college Theoretical Computer Science tutors will give you the tools you need to gain a comprehensive knowledge of Theoretical Computer Science you can use in future courses.

Our tutors are just as dedicated to your success in class as you are, so they are available around the clock to assist you with questions, homework, exam preparation and any Theoretical Computer Science related assignments you need extra help completing.

In addition to gaining access to highly qualified tutors, you'll also strengthen your confidence level in the classroom when you work with us. This newfound confidence will allow you to apply your Theoretical Computer Science knowledge in future courses and keep your education progressing smoothly.

Because our college Theoretical Computer Science tutors are fully remote, seeking their help is easy. Rather than spend valuable time trying to find a local Theoretical Computer Science tutor you can trust, just call on our tutors whenever you need them without any conflicting schedules getting in the way.

Start Working With Our College Theoretical Computer Science Tutors

To fulfill our tutoring mission of online education, our college homework help and online tutoring centers are standing by 24/7, ready to assist college students who need homework help with all aspects of Theoretical Computer Science.